Just out of interest - do new rifles/guns incur VAT? if so is this the standard rate at 20%?

 

By 'new' Im assuming you mean a Tikka or Remmy or Beretta when bought from a shop as opposed to a rebarrel or custom job from a small gunsmith?

 

VAT is certainly included in the price of a new gun from a retailer regardless of whether it is shown or not, that would depend on if the retailer was VAT registered.

if the annual sales for the shop/smith/retailer are over 86k in any 12 month period (i think its that figure) they have to be VAT registered

If you , the buyer are VAT registered and use your rifle/kit for your business you can only reclaim the VAT if you buy your rifles/kit from a VAT registered dealer ie a VAT invoice is issued at the time of purchase.
